  24. It was 7-5. I had to go back and look it up. I can't forget Ferguson's 1st Round match at State against Jeremiah Reitz. Reitz was coming off a State Title and Ferguson was out most of the season until the tournament. Ferguson started strong and was up 13-2 after the 2nd period, but ran out of gas in the 3rd. Reitz outscored him 11-4 in the 3rd period as Ferguson's only points came on allowed escapes. Final score Ferguson wins 17-13. One of the best Friday night matches I can recall.
